Question
Drop some sugar, jaggery, or anything sweet on the ground. Wait until the ants come there.
Now carefully, without harming the ants, block their path for a while with a pencil.
Now observe, how do the ants move?

Solution
Ants climb up on the pencil. They still move in a line.
